There's another thread on the boards right now discussing how bot laners are taking Gromp/Krugs to arrive in lane a level ahead, even if behind on CS. The other issues in terms of balance aside, that leaves the problem of whether or not poaching a camp that early should be considered as selfish on the part of the laner even though the camp might respawn as it potentially throws off the early game jungle route that a jungler will have practiced that relies on being in certain places at certain points in time. Lengthy description aside, I said this at the end and figured it might be possibly the best analogy for why laners shouldn't be poaching early camps.

"It'd be like if junglers sat in your lane for the first minion wave and stole every last hit from you. Sure, the minions are going to respawn, and quicker than a jungle camp will. But you're still going to be pissed that they're taking what you identify as your source for gold and experience, aren't you?"

If any of you have ever complained at a jungler for taking a minion or two more than you felt they deserved for a gank, this applies to you. If you're allowed to bitch about minion tax when we're volunteering our assistance for your lane, don't expect us to be okay with you taking our creeps when you aren't even helping us with our initial leash, and when you're expecting us to give you kills early on.

We don't have to so much as touch your lane. We're under no obligation to ward your river. When both the top and the mid laner are holding lane on their own and helped us with our starting leash we're going to want to spend our precious time ganking for them instead of you. Take from the jungler and you're quite literally biting the hand that feeds you kills, assists, and turrets. You don't have smite, so you aren't getting the extra benefits for jungle clear, for objective control, or for vision that we get, so this extends beyond just Gromp/Krugs. Not the most compelling argument. When bot laners take a camp, it's something that isn't actively being farmed, and the jungler has other productive options for what to do with the time if it is still down when they arrive. If a jungler sits in a lane last hitting, that is time not spent doing other productive things such as farming an otherwise unfarmed jungle, pressuring enemy the enemy lanes, invading, etc. Not really the same thing.

I agree with your overall sentiment, and I do not like the poaching (it's not even just bot laners anymore. The top laners are taking my fucking wolves and then TPing top after backing), but that argument is more likely to make me roll my eyes than seriously consider your point. Just stick to "you're fucking over the jungler's plans". Much more concise.
